Game Variety and Provocative Innovation
We often associate the excitement of an online casino with its game portfolio. Cryptocurrency casinos have started to host a range of titles from industry giants like Evolution Gaming, which specializes in live dealer experiences, to Pragmatic Play’s engaging slot offerings. These games frequently boast competitive RTPs, hovering around 96% or higher, which keeps players coming back with a sense of fairness.
But beyond familiar content, crypto casinos sometimes experiment with blockchain-based games or provably fair mechanics. This transparency allows players to verify game outcomes independently — a feature that traditional platforms can’t offer. For those curious about the intersection between gaming and technology, this innovation presents an irresistible mix of thrill and trust.
Practical Tips for Navigating Crypto-Based Gambling
Venturing into the world of cryptocurrency casinos isn’t without its learning curve. For starters, understanding wallet management and choosing the right currency—whether Bitcoin, Ethereum, or stablecoins—is crucial. Many platforms support multiple options, but each comes with nuances in transaction fees and processing speeds.
Additionally, players should be aware of typical pitfalls, such as fluctuating crypto values affecting bankrolls or the absence of traditional deposit insurance. Responsible gaming practices are just as important here, as the ease of transactions can sometimes encourage impulsive betting. To keep things in check, consider setting limits and using reputable sites that prioritize user protection.
- Verify the casino’s licensing and regulatory compliance.
- Use two-factor authentication for account security.
- Understand the volatility of your chosen cryptocurrency.
- Check game RTPs to gauge potential returns.
- Manage your bankroll with a clear strategy.
